Overview
Light and shadow effects creation is a specialized field within visual effects (VFX) that focuses on simulating or enhancing the interplay of light and shadow in digital or physical environments. It is widely used in industries such as film, gaming, and live performances to create immersive experiences. The techniques range from simple lighting adjustments to complex simulations of natural light behavior. Modern tools for light and shadow effects include software like Adobe After Effects, Unreal Engine, and Blender, as well as hardware like LED panels and projectors. These tools allow artists to manipulate light sources, shadows, and reflections to achieve desired visual outcomes. The field continues to evolve with advancements in real-time rendering and AI-driven lighting solutions.
Key Features
One of the defining features of light and shadow effects creation is its ability to mimic natural lighting conditions or create entirely fantastical environments. Techniques such as ray tracing and global illumination are commonly used to achieve realistic results. These methods simulate how light interacts with surfaces, producing accurate shadows, reflections, and refractions. Another key feature is the use of dynamic lighting, which allows for real-time adjustments to lighting conditions. This is particularly useful in interactive media like video games, where lighting must respond to player actions. Stylized effects, such as cel shading or volumetric lighting, are also popular for creating unique visual styles.
Application Areas
Light and shadow effects are essential in the film industry for creating mood and atmosphere. For example, cinematographers use lighting to highlight characters or set the tone of a scene. In video games, dynamic lighting enhances gameplay by providing visual cues or creating immersive environments. Live performances, such as concerts and theater productions, also rely on light and shadow effects to enhance storytelling. Architectural visualization uses these techniques to showcase building designs under different lighting conditions. Virtual reality (VR) applications benefit from realistic lighting to increase immersion and believability.
Precautions
Creating effective light and shadow effects requires careful planning and execution. One common challenge is balancing computational resources with visual quality. High-fidelity lighting simulations can be resource-intensive, so optimizing performance is crucial, especially for real-time applications. Another consideration is the consistency of lighting across different platforms or devices. For example, a lighting effect that looks good on a high-end gaming PC may not translate well to a mobile device. Artists must also be mindful of how lighting interacts with other visual elements, such as textures and animations, to avoid unintended artifacts.
